
Cainiao Expands Local Delivery Network Across Spain and Portugal with 11 Pickup Cities and Next-Day Delivery in 36 Cities
Cainiao, a global leader in smart logistics, recently further strengthened its last-mile express delivery network in Spain and Portugal. The expansion includes the launch of pickup services in Lisbon and five additional Spanish cities, along with an upgrade of its end-to-end logistics capabilities across the Iberian Peninsula. These enhancements are aimed at better serving the growing needs of local e-commerce merchants by offering faster, more efficient, and flexible logistics solutions.
Cainiao currently operates last-mile delivery stations in six key cities across Portugal: Lisbon, Porto, Braga, Setúbal, Leiria, and Coimbra. Its self-operated station near Lisbon, just a 15-minute drive from the city center, enables efficient coverage of the capital and surrounding areas, ensuring timely deliveries. In addition to Portugal, Cainiao has also upgraded its local express delivery services in Spain, adding pickup capabilities in five more cities: Seville, Málaga, Cádiz, Zaragoza, and Granada.

These new additions join existing pickup routes in Madrid, Barcelona, Valencia, Murcia, and Alicante—bringing the total number of pickup cities across the Iberian Peninsula to 11. This expanded network strengthens Cainiao’s ability to support nationwide fulfillment and streamline parcel consolidation for merchants operating throughout Spain and Portugal.
Over the past few years, Cainiao has continued to invest heavily in logistics infrastructure across Spain and Portugal. The company now operates a self-run express delivery network covering more than 40 provinces, with 61 last-mile delivery stations reaching 88% of Spain’s population. In terms of speed, Cainiao has achieved next-day delivery in 36 Spanish cities, significantly enhancing the customer experience. At the end of 2024, the company completed a major upgrade of its Madrid distribution center with over 20,000 square meters.
The facility now boasts a peak processing capacity of 40,000 parcels per hour, ensuring reliable performance during major shopping seasons. “Spain and Portugal are among the fastest-growing e-commerce markets in Europe, and this momentum is driving an urgent need for faster, more reliable, and more localized express delivery solutions,” said the head of Cainiao Iberia. “We see ourselves as a long-term partner to local merchants, and that means continually strengthening our infrastructure to support their needs.
